介绍

欢迎使用“萝卜圈三维机器人在线仿真平台”(以下简称“萝卜圈仿真”),它提供了全面的机器人仿真解决方案。

此教程介绍如何编写萝卜圈仿真规则脚本,并详细介绍系统提供的用于编写规则的SDK和事件命令。

Lua脚本语言

萝卜圈仿真任务规则采用Lua脚本语言编写,并且为其扩展了支持中文变量。学习Lua语言可参考以下内容。

Lua官方网站

www.lua.org是Lua的官方网站(英文版),可在此网站获取有关Lua语言的说明、书籍。

Lua中文书籍

《Lua程序设计(第2版)》 [巴西]Roberto Ierusalimschy著,周惟迪译,电子工业出版社。阅读本书的第1部分第1~5章即可编写萝卜圈仿真任务规则,建议扩展阅读第3部分第18章和第19章。

Lua编程软件

在其官方网站www.lua.org首页单击“download”,在Download页面单击“Lua for Windows”(可在页面上搜索),在新页面上单击Download项中的“Google Code”,在新页面单击下载列表中的“LuaForWindows_v5.x.x-xx.exe”,下载集成Lua运行及调试环境的SciTE软件,进行安装。可在此软件中编写及运行Lua脚本。

规则编程模型

规则编程模型